Default Wiper door PARt II

OK here I am Againin my other post talked about the wiper door opening as soon as we start the car have checked the lines and the vaccum units/swithes have been replaced. Tried reversing the lines yea that work for a bit but now. Had too replace the headlight switch (the bakelight broke stoping the ligths from turning all the way off) and now when we start the car both the headlights and wiper door come open and THEY will not go down unless I pull the lines off. The issue with the wiper door started when I reinstalled the door after drill and tapping out 2 bolts and now the head lights have started it when i replaced the switch. Prior to this the headlights never gave me a problem and I tried the switch out before I reinstalled the dash pads and it worked fine then I made sure I had the lines on right. New wiper switch solenoid and the wiperswitch under the arm, new lines(lights/wiper). the only switch I am not sure of is the one wiper (elec. solenoid) under the dash. the PO had bought everything and I would believe he would have replaced it too since he had bought everything else. Traced all the lines down again and I just Can't seem to get a handle on it! Not pulling my hair out yet but sure is #*^&^&.

As DW said it could be the vacuum lines on the headlight switch. The line with the BLUE stripe needs to be on the front nipple. MANY of the vacuum diagrams show it on the rear nipple.

vacuum is on or off, or leaks usually leaks ! any line and any componet may leak.
get a vacuum test gage, take a base line reading of motor vacuum, with NOTHING....connected.
then go follow the lines and verifiy vacuum readings remain near your baseline.
concour and divide, 1 problem at a time, I would do the lights first then the wipers.
make sure you have a vacuum diagram, and assume nothing. 69VETT

thanks for all the info gang. Checked all the outside lines again (Willcox you pic is the BEST. ) and then dropped the dash again. Well with using the light and mirror trick saw that one of the hose's had come of in the bowels of the dash. Put that back on and Evrything Works the wiper door is a little slow on going closed (but it does). Man was I happy fiannaly so took it out for a drive and when i walked around it saw the back up lights where stuck on.
